Transaction 122c664fb43ba66945c8554f2a23183e1c086e63f33931b455bbb868c044a2a6

1 Input
2 Outputs
  • 122c664fb43ba66945c8554f2a23183e1c086e63f33931b455bbb868c044a2a6:0
  • value  1666000
    address  1DAon9xRkYECLuJxitVBshtXYiXrbjVLAQ
  • 122c664fb43ba66945c8554f2a23183e1c086e63f33931b455bbb868c044a2a6:1
  • value  184262018
    address  3NRbeX3vD5VaVE4TDU9ivCDsEf7NPPte6J